Output 22209258e4f3563a04410a64995d5806c8a77ce37fddea2f9ecb1594fd08a5a6:27

value
149081
script pubkey
OP_0 OP_PUSHBYTES_20 05bab239e66cd8eab5f6ba143dfcd88559bea64d
address
bc1qqkatyw0xdnvw4d0khg2rmlxcs4vmafjdrrga6y
transaction
22209258e4f3563a04410a64995d5806c8a77ce37fddea2f9ecb1594fd08a5a6
confirmations
136919
spent
true